Toggle Switches

1. Overview

Toggle switches are manually operated electrical components used to open or close circuits by mechanical movement. They serve as fundamental interface elements in electronic systems, enabling users to control power flow or signal transmission. These switches remain critical in modern technology due to their reliability, simplicity, and cost-effectiveness across industrial, commercial, and consumer applications.

2. Main Types and Functional Classification

TypeFunctional FeaturesApplication Examples
Lever Toggle SwitchSingle or multi-position operation with lever actuatorPower control in audio equipment
Slide Toggle SwitchLinear sliding motion for circuit controlMode selection in portable electronics
Sealed Toggle SwitchIP67+ waterproof and dustproof designMarine control panels
Illuminated Toggle SwitchIntegrated LED for visual status indicationAircraft instrument panels

3. Structure and Components

Typical toggle switches consist of: - Actuator: Lever, rocker, or slide mechanism (thermoplastic/nylon) - Contact System: Silver-plated copper alloy contacts for low resistance - Insulation Housing: Flame-retardant polymer (UL94 V-0 rated) - Mounting Hardware: Threaded bushing with lock nut (brass/steel) - Terminal System: Quick-connect or PCB-mount terminals

4. Key Technical Specifications

ParameterTypical RangeImportance
Rated Current0.1-20ADetermines maximum load capacity
Operating Voltage12-600VAC/DCDefines electrical system compatibility
Electrical Life50,000-200,000 cyclesIndicates long-term reliability
Contact Resistance5-50m Impacts power efficiency
IP RatingIP20-IP68Determines environmental protection

7. Selection Guidelines

  1. Verify current/voltage ratings against application requirements
  2. Assess environmental conditions (temperature, humidity, vibration)
  3. Evaluate required actuation force and travel distance
  4. Consider panel cutout dimensions for installation
  5. Check for industry certifications (UL/CSA/IEC)
